The Tangible Asset Advantage

One of the primary reasons investors are drawn to physical gold is its status as a tangible asset. Unlike stocks or digital currencies, gold can be held and stored, providing a sense of security that many investors find appealing. This physical presence allows investors to feel a direct connection to their investments, which is particularly important during times of volatility in financial markets. Additionally, owning physical gold can act as a safeguard against inflation, as it tends to retain its value even when fiat currencies fluctuate.

A Hedge Against Economic Uncertainty

In times of economic downturn, gold often serves as a safe haven for investors. When stock markets crash or geopolitical tensions rise, investors frequently turn to gold as a reliable store of value. This behavior is driven by the belief that gold will maintain its purchasing power when other investments falter. The concept of gold as a hedge against economic uncertainty is reinforced by its historical performance during financial crises, making it an attractive option for risk-averse investors. Diversification and Portfolio Stability

Incorporating physical gold into an investment portfolio is also a strategic move for diversification. Gold often has a low correlation with other asset classes, meaning that its price movements do not necessarily mirror those of stocks or bonds. By adding gold to a diversified portfolio, investors can reduce overall risk and enhance stability. This property makes gold a crucial component for those seeking to balance their investments in uncertain market conditions. Understanding Gold Futures and Options

For those looking to engage in more sophisticated trading strategies, gold futures and options present unique opportunities. Futures allow investors to buy or sell gold at a predetermined price at a future date, enabling them to speculate on price movements. Options, on the other hand, provide the right, but not the obligation, to buy or sell gold at a set price within a specific timeframe. These financial instruments can be beneficial for hedging against price fluctuations or amplifying potential gains. However, they come with increased risk and require a solid understanding of market dynamics.

Incorporating Gold Mining Stocks

Investing in gold mining stocks is another avenue for enhancing exposure to the gold market. These stocks can offer leveraged returns relative to gold prices, meaning that as gold prices rise, mining stocks may increase at a faster rate. However, it’s crucial to research the mining companies thoroughly, as their performance can be affected by operational efficiencies, management decisions, and geopolitical factors. For those interested in diversifying their investments, gold mining stocks can be a valuable addition to a well-rounded portfolio.

Harnessing the Power of Dollar-Cost Averaging

Dollar-cost averaging is a strategy that involves regularly investing a fixed amount of money into gold, regardless of its price. This method helps mitigate the impact of market volatility by spreading out purchases over time, allowing investors to buy more gold when prices are low and less when prices are high. This disciplined approach can lead to significant savings and potential growth in the long run, especially in a fluctuating market.

Maintaining Awareness of Global Economic Indicators

Staying informed about global economic indicators is crucial for gold investors. Factors such as interest rates, inflation, and geopolitical tensions can significantly impact gold prices. For instance, rising interest rates often lead to a stronger dollar, which can put downward pressure on gold prices. Conversely, in times of economic uncertainty, demand for gold typically increases as investors seek safe-haven assets.
